Versions in this module Expand all Collapse all v0 v0.0.1 Oct 10, 2017 Changes in this version + type Session struct + func NewSSHSession(host string, port uint32, userName string, password string) (*Session, error) + func NewSession(vty *vty.Session) (*Session, error) + func (s *Session) AddBridgeDomain(bd *iosxe.BridgeDomain) error + func (s *Session) AddInterface(iface *iosxe.Interface) error + func (s *Session) AddStaticRoute(route *iosxe.StaticRoute) error + func (s *Session) Close() + func (s *Session) CopyRunningToStartup() (err error) + func (s *Session) DeleteBridgeDomain(bd *iosxe.BridgeDomain) error + func (s *Session) DeleteInterface(iface *iosxe.Interface) error + func (s *Session) DeleteStaticRoute(route *iosxe.StaticRoute) error + func (s *Session) DumpBridgeDomains() (map[uint32]*iosxe.BridgeDomain, error) + func (s *Session) DumpInterfaces() (map[string]*iosxe.Interface, error) + func (s *Session) DumpStaticRoutes() (map[string]*iosxe.StaticRoute, error) + func (s *Session) ModifyBridgeDomain(oldBd, newBd *iosxe.BridgeDomain) error + func (s *Session) ModifyInterface(oldIface, newIface *iosxe.Interface) error + func (s *Session) ModifyStaticRoute(oldRoute, newRoute *iosxe.StaticRoute) error